# cutaway

> English word · Noun · IPA /ˈkʌtəweɪ/ · frequency rank #52,254

## Definitions
1. A men's coat with the front cut back away from the waist, as worn on formal occasions.
2. A diagram or model having outer layers removed so as to show the interior.
3. A brief shot that temporarily takes the viewer away from the principal action, especially to show a reaction, illustration etc.; an instance of moving to such a shot.
4. An indentation in the upper bout of a guitar's body adjacent to the neck, allowing easier access to the upper frets.
5. A guitar having a cutaway.
6. Short for cutaway bog

## Etymology
Deverbal from cut away.
